As businesses increasingly rely on freelancers, consultants, and external providers, managing these collaborations can be a complex and time-consuming process...
Choose your account type
Discover all the jobs in Tech, Finance, Engineering and much more
Don't worry, we got you covered!
Sign up to stay one step ahead of your career!
We use cookies on this website to enhance your experience. Continued use of this website means you accept our cookies policy.